What are the specifications of 743C083511JP?
| Pbfree Code | Yes |
| Reach Compliance Code | Compliant |
| Construction | Chip |
| Element Power Dissipation | 0.1W |
| First Element Resistance | 510Ω |
| JESD-609 Code | e3 |
| Mounting Feature | SURFACE MOUNT |
| Network Type | ISOLATED |
| Number of Elements | 1 |
| Number of Functions | 4 |
| Package Height | 0.6mm |
| Package Length | 5.08mm |
| Package Shape | RECTANGULAR PACKAGE |
| Package Style | SMT |
| Package Width | 2mm |
| Packing Method | TR, PLASTIC, 7 INCH |
| Rated Power Dissipation (P) | 0.4W |
| Rated Temperature | 70°C |
| Resistance | 510Ω |
| Resistor Type | ARRAY/NETWORK RESISTOR |
| Size Code | 0820 |
| Subcategory | Array/Network Resistors |
| Surface Mount | YES |
| Technology | METAL GLAZE/THICK FILM |
| Temperature Coefficient | 200ppm/°C |
| Terminal Finish | Matte Tin (Sn) - with Nickel (Ni) barrier |
| Terminal Shape | WRAPAROUND |
| Tolerance | 5% |
| Working Voltage | 100V |
